It was a fresh and energised looking Eugene Galekovic that fronted the media on his return to training following his two weeks off.

Galekovic spent some time up in north Queensland for a well deserved break to momentarily get away from football. While it may have been a shorter than normal off season, the 32 year old gloveman would not have had it any different as he spent much of the past four months in camp with the Socceroos, involved in Australia-s World Cup qualifying campaign and under the eye of national coach Holger Osieck.

With the 2014 World Cup in Brazil less than 12 months away, Galekovic did himself no harm with two impressive displays for the Socceroos at the East Asian Cup in South Korea last month. Galekovic-s appearances at the East Asian Cup took his number of Australian caps to eight with four clean sheets.

Some pundits already believe Galekovic has one foot in the door to Brazil, however the man himself knows there is still a lot of water to go under the bridge before the final squad is selected.
